What is a Gooseneck Hitch?
A gooseneck hitch is a type of hitch that is used to tow heavy loads such as horse trailers, RVs, and construction equipment. It is called a gooseneck hitch because it resembles the neck of a goose. The hitch is mounted on top of the truck’s rear axle and extends out beyond the end of the truck. The trailer is then connected to the gooseneck hitch via a ball and socket joint, which provides a secure and stable connection.
Benefits of a Gooseneck Hitch
There are several advantages of using a gooseneck hitch. First and foremost, it provides a more stable connection between the truck and trailer. The hitch is mounted directly over the rear axle, which helps to distribute the weight of the trailer evenly across the truck’s frame. This results in improved handling, especially when towing heavy loads.
Secondly, a gooseneck hitch is able to handle greater weight capacities than other types of hitches. This is because the hitch is mounted directly over the truck’s rear axle, which provides greater leverage and stability.
Lastly, a gooseneck hitch is also more versatile than other types of hitches. The hitch can be removed when not in use, which allows for full use of the truck bed. This is particularly useful for those who use their trucks for both towing and hauling.

Factors to Consider When Renting a Truck with Gooseneck Hitch
Before renting a truck with a gooseneck hitch, there are several factors that you should consider:
1. Weight Capacity
Make sure that the truck you rent is capable of towing the weight of your trailer. Check the towing capacity of the truck and compare it to the weight of your trailer. It is important to not exceed the weight capacity of the truck, as this can result in damage to the truck or a dangerous towing situation.
2. Size of the Trailer
The size of the trailer you are towing will affect the type of truck you need. Larger trailers typically require heavier-duty trucks with greater towing capacity. Make sure that the truck you rent is appropriate for the size of your trailer.
3. Distance of the Trip
The distance of the trip will also affect the type of truck you need. Longer trips require more comfortable and reliable trucks. Make sure that the truck you rent is appropriate for the length of your trip.
4. Rental Cost
The rental cost of the truck will also be a factor in your decision. Make sure that you compare rental prices from different companies to ensure that you are getting the best deal.
5. Availability
Finally, you should consider the availability of the truck. Make sure that the truck you need is available on the dates that you need it.
